Output d28138a4f1ed94a4c3284235577067a95c21d39630b4391b00929497313b831c:23

value
8607827
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 704825a9705c94320d54faed029a0f08c3a97298 OP_EQUALVERIFY OP_CHECKSIG
address
1BEh7MZj4CJq5mtHFXPibM7tamnri9fTko
transaction
d28138a4f1ed94a4c3284235577067a95c21d39630b4391b00929497313b831c
spent
true